**Audit item 4.7 — Build agent clock skew.** Verify that all Fernwick CI build agents synchronize against the internal Larkspur time service and that measured skew stays under 200 ms. Skew beyond this threshold can invalidate signature timestamps and artifact provenance records. Confirm the weekly skew report was reviewed and exceptions documented. The name of the accountable owner appears below.

account owner for bahif-yageg: Eliath Ulair Quenvan Kasok

MEMO — Sales Leads Only

Effective immediately, hiring in the Coastal Accounts division is frozen. No exceptions, no backfills without sign-off from Dara Quennel. Open requisitions are pulled as of Friday. Pipeline commitments stand; redistribute coverage among current reps. Do not discuss externally or with candidates already in process — recruiting will handle those conversations. Questions go to your regional director, not HR directly. The rationale is outlined in the confidential note below.

confidential, kaweg-tawef: The western region missed its Ralvan quota by 57.6 percent last quarter. Framirix Holdings plans to lower the Eliox list price by 24.6 percent in January. The board signed off on a budget of $446.6 million for Project Zorvan. The renewal with Ralvanox Freight closes at $283.1 million a year, 20.2 percent below the last contract.

It runs nightly, pulling warehouse counts and comparing them against ledger totals from the Stockfall service. Discrepancies above the tolerance threshold open a review ticket automatically; below it, they're logged and auto-adjusted. The job is idempotent, so reruns after a failure are safe. One gotcha: the batch window must finish before the morning replenishment export, or you'll reconcile against stale counts. Timing and thresholds have been tuned over two quarters — change them cautiously. Current values follow.

deployment values, kaweg-badup:
druwyn:
  log_level: error
  metrics_host: metrics.druwyn.lumicsys.internal
  pin: 7463
  pool_size: 32